Briefing — Board Review: Project Withervane Delay. Withervane, the internal data-platform migration, is now fourteen weeks behind schedule. Causes: vendor tooling defects and underestimated data-cleansing effort. Mitigation: scope trimmed, parallel run extended, oversight moved to Halde Renn. Revised completion: end of Q1. Cost overrun contained at 7%. No customer impact expected. The confidential planning note appears directly below.

internal memo for tagef-hadup: Gross margin on Ulaath came in at 15 percent against a plan of 5 percent. Only 7 of the 120 pilot accounts renewed Ulaath, so a churn review is set for October 15.

**Build Provenance — Gridwright Crossword Generator**

All Gridwright releases are built on the Fennick pipeline from signed tags only. Support: before escalating puzzle-generation bugs, confirm the customer's binary matches a signed artifact. Unsigned builds are unsupported. Artifact hashes live in the provenance ledger. Every escalation must quote the token shown below.

trace token, yagaf-bahaf: htk3_c9c

Context: Ardenfell line margins slipped three points over two quarters. Drivers: input steel costs, aggressive discounting at the Westmoor branch, and a stale price book. Proposal: uplift list prices four percent, tighten discount authority to regional level, sunset the two lowest-margin SKUs. Risk: volume loss at Halverton accounts, estimated under two percent. Decision requested at Thursday's review. Modelling assumptions are in the appendix pack. The commercial reasoning leadership wants kept close is noted directly below.

board note of tajop-yajof: The finance team signed off on a budget of $77.6 million for Project Pramir.

## Approvals: Static-Analysis Baseline (Mistralweave)

Changes to `scan-baseline.yml` are approval-gated. Reviewers must confirm each new suppression cites a tracked issue, carries an expiry date, and was generated by the official tooling. Bulk regenerations require a second reviewer. Final approval authority for any baseline change rests with the person named below.

account owner for bahif-yageg: Eliath Ulair Quenvan Kasok